Transaction 1ee63b64c442e54a8f81c20924b052b7401affc0e4de2a82f4e2886328a17b0d

3 Input
2 Outputs
  • 1ee63b64c442e54a8f81c20924b052b7401affc0e4de2a82f4e2886328a17b0d:0
  • value  334990000
    address  1F39spiLXCAwgTmAvaZDDVaN3utsWfCjGS
  • 1ee63b64c442e54a8f81c20924b052b7401affc0e4de2a82f4e2886328a17b0d:1
  • value  167910
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A